Comprehending Playgroup Dynamics and Size
When selecting a dog day care, understanding playgroup characteristics and size is necessary for your pet's well-being. A well-balanced playgroup enhances socializing and lowers anxiety for your pet.
Search for facilities that team dogs by dimension, personality, and power degrees. Smaller playgroups typically give extra specific attention, while bigger groups can provide diverse socializing chances.
Observe how team supervises interactions; they ought to monitor play closely and action in if necessary. It's vital to make certain that your pet really feels comfy and risk-free among their buddies.
Inquire about the daycare's technique to presenting brand-new canines and handling disputes. Eventually, the right environment promotes favorable interactions, aiding your hairy good friend thrive.
Checking for Wellness and Inoculation Demands
What can be more important than your pet's wellness when selecting a day care? Before registering your fuzzy friend, ensure the facility calls for up-to-date inoculations. Typical vaccinations consist of rabies, Bordetella, and distemper.
Ask for a duplicate of their wellness policy and check for any added demands, like flea and tick avoidance.
It's necessary to make sure that the daycare screens canines for health and wellness concerns, as this helps protect against the spread of health problem. Ask about their protocol for managing ill pet dogs and how they handle any kind of prospective episodes.
A responsible day care needs to focus on the health and safety of all family pets. By verifying these health and wellness demands, you'll assist create a secure atmosphere for your pet dog and other hairy buddies.
